MATLAB: Isn’t the completion 100% even though I finished the online course completecoursesdistance_learningnotonlineonline_trainingonramp Best Answer The course progress is based on the number of completed lessons, not where you are in the course.Check the course contents page to see if all the lessons have green checks:Note that completing the survey is required for 100% course completion. Related SolutionsMATLAB: Did I lose progress on the page when I exited and returned to the online course Progress in online courses is saved after each page.Your progress will be saved when you complete an entire set of tasks. If you exit and return to a page, you will start with the first task.To ensure your progress is saved, make sure you've finished all the tasks on the current page before exiting the course.
